of your heart. Drinking responsibly (or not at all), refraining from smoking and avoiding secondhand smoke can reduce your risk for heart disease. The American Heart Association defines moderate drinking as: Men: 1 to 2 drinks per day Women: 1 drink per day One drink is equal to: • 12 ounces of beer • 4 ounces of wine • 1.5 ounces of liquor

Smoking tobacco damages your heart and blood vessels (cardiovascular system), increasing your risk of heart disease and stroke. Smoking is a major cause of coronary heart disease (CHD), in which the arteries of the heart can’t supply the heart muscle with enough oxygen-rich blood. Tobacco smoking and coronary heart disease There is a well-established causal link between to-bacco smoking and morbidity and mortality related to CHD. Smoking is particularly risky for people who have heart disease or high blood pressure. Tobacco products raise blood pressure, increase the heart rate, narrow arteries, and decreases the blood supply to the heart. What’s worse are the preventable behaviors associated with heart disease: smoking, physical inactivity, and diet. Smokers are two to four times more at risk for heart disease than non-smokers. Physically inactive people are twice as likely to develop heart disease compared to regularly active people.

Smokers have twice as much heart disease as people who don't. Those who smoke two packs or more a day have three times as much heart disease. Smoking is also associated with cancers of the bladder, colon, esophagus, kidney, liver, mouth, pancreas, rectum, stomach, and throat. Smoking seems to promote the recurrence of genital warts.

Cardiovascular disease, including heart disease and stroke, is the leading cause of death and disability in the United States. Every year, approximately 2 million persons in the United States have a heart attack or stroke and, as a result of these conditions, approximately 800,000 die from cardiovascular disease.
